How do I keep food cold in a kids lunch box?
Choosing the best lunch box for kids with proper temperature control requires using a leakproof bento box alongside slim ice packs. Placing gel packs directly above container lids ensures cold air circulates downward effectively. Pre-chilling food containers overnight further extends internal chill during hot school days.
Avoid leaving meal containers in direct sunlight or next to warm classroom radiators, as external heat quickly degrades cooling capacity. Packing insulated sleeves around outer boxes creates an additional thermal barrier against high room temperatures. Following these simple steps guarantees safe eating at school.

Can I put kids lunch boxes in the dishwasher?
Maintaining the best lunch box for kids requires proper care, though many removable inner trays are top-rack dishwasher safe for convenience. Hand washing outer shells and leakproof rubber lids is strongly recommended to prevent high wash temperatures from warping plastic components or degrading silicone seals.
Always review specific manufacturer care instructions before placing containers into sanitizing cycles with intense drying heat. Mild dish soap and soft sponges remove greasy food residues effectively without scratching clear plastic compartment windows. Careful maintenance prolongs product lifespan significantly.
How do I prevent warm food from spoiling before lunch?
Keeping warm meals safe requires using a dedicated vacuum insulated container rather than basic plastic dividers. Pre-heating stainless steel flasks with boiling water for five minutes before inserting hot food maximizes heat retention capabilities. Packing food steaming hot ensures it remains at safe temperatures.
Never combine hot food items in the same sealed cavity as cold fruits or refrigerated snacks, as heat transfer spoils perishables quickly. Using dual-temperature containers or separate thermal pouches preserves food safety standards across different meal courses. Proper separation ensures appetizing hot lunches.
